问题概述
当网站后台登陆时出现页面空白的问题,这往往意味着后端程序或者前端界面加载时出现了某种错误,导致网页内容未能正确显示。面对这种问题时,应该立即检查和修复以避免对用户体验及业务操作带来负面影响。
常见原因
1. 后端程序错误:包括但不限于服务器运行异常、接口请求未成功响应等,这些都可能导致前台无法显示数据。
2. 前端页面渲染问题:代码出错或JS库丢失等情况也可能造成页面加载不完整。

3. 服务器配置问题:例如PHP或Node.js环境的配置错误、网络问题导致的数据传输失败等。
4. 浏览器兼容性问题:使用了特定版本的浏览器可能会对部分页面元素的解析不兼容。
解决方案
1. 检查服务器状态:确认服务器是否正常运行,以及后端程序是否可以正常响应请求。可以通过日志查看工具检查错误日志,定位问题源头。
2. 检查网络连接:确保网站前后端之间数据传输畅通无阻,包括网络连接是否稳定、端口是否开放等。
3. 检查前端代码:审查页面代码是否存在错误,比如HTML标签不完整、CSS引用错误或JS脚本加载失败等。可以使用开发者工具(如Chrome DevTools)进行调试。
4. 清理缓存:清理浏览器缓存或服务器缓存,有时旧的缓存信息会导致页面显示异常。
5. 修复兼容性问题:对于因浏览器兼容性问题导致的问题,可考虑优化代码或者添加浏览器兼容性解决方案。
6. 更新程序和插件:如果使用的是第三方插件或框架,尝试更新到最新版本以修复可能存在的已知问题。
7. 回滚版本:如果怀疑最近对代码的修改导致了问题,尝试回滚到上一个正常运行的版本,然后逐步排查最近的修改。
深入排查与处理
1. 详细分析日志文件:分析服务器和应用程序的日志文件,寻找具体的错误信息或异常记录。
2. 使用错误跟踪工具:利用错误跟踪工具或服务监控应用性能,查看实时报告及性能图表等以发现问题。
3. 检查服务器性能:分析服务器的性能情况,查看CPU、内存、磁盘I/O等使用情况,以判断是否因为资源紧张而引起的后台无法显示的问题。
预防措施
1. 定期备份数据和代码:防止因系统故障导致的数据丢失或代码被篡改等问题。
2. 编写和执行测试用例:确保新功能或修复的代码不会引入新的问题。
3. 监控系统健康状况:使用监控工具对网站性能进行实时监控,以便及时发现潜在问题并采取措施。
4. 及时更新系统和软件:关注并跟踪系统及软件的更新信息,及时安装补丁以修复潜在的安全漏洞和问题。
通过以上措施,可以有效地解决网站后台登陆显示空白的问题,并预防类似问题的再次发生。在处理问题时,需要耐心细致地排查每个可能的原因,并结合实际情况采取相应的解决措施。